Actually, the actual space you get from the device is less than the stated space because some of it has been taken up by the OS.

Here are some compromise ideas I read so far
- convert movies to lower res
- carry only limited movies/entertainment
- when it comes to files, must always clear up space
- delete games after finishing
- use cloud storage, iCloud gives 5GB, Dropbox gives 2GB, SkyDrive 7GB or 25GB but you need fast and stable Internet.

A rule of thumb when it comes to storage space that I know of, is buy the most you can. It's better to have space you don't need than not having space when you need it - only if you have money to spare. No money but still want to buy? Buy what you can.

That said, if you're travelling a lot and require movies/games for entertainment, your purchase of higher space would be reasonable.

quite the opposite
you wouldnt want to set Roaming to On when you are travelling overseas unless you want a shocking bill.
you need to turn on Roaming locally for some networks like U-Mobile cause they not only use their own network but Celcom as well
